New PixelCam Cameras Capture Real-Time SWIR Multispectral Images PR Newswire MUMBAI, December 20, 2012 MUMBAI, December 20, 2012 /PRNewswire/ -- Shortwave Infrared "Snapshot" Imager Offers New Options for Biomedical Imaging and Security Ocean Thin Films has introduced PixelCam™, the first commercially available "snapshot" multispectral cameras for shortwave infrared (SWIR) analysis from 700-1700 nm. The cameras harness SWIR's powerful imaging by simultaneously acquiring four or more standard and custom spectral bands with a single camera, enabling extraction of spectral information not noticeable with panchromatic SWIR devices. This feature makes the PixelCam especially useful for applications in biomedical imaging, process control and high-contrast security and surveillance environments. Photo: http://halmapr.com/OTF/PixelCam.jpg The breakthrough to provide these compact multispectral camera platforms is combining PixelTec's precision micro- patterned optical coating technology with robust SWIR area sensor cameras manufactured by Sensors Unlimited of UTC Aerospace Systems. High-transmission dichroic filter arrays are aligned directly over corresponding pixels in the imaging array for optimal spectral and spatial resolution. Standard PixelCam cameras come preconfigured with three and four bands, and custom cameras are available with additional application-specific bands - providing greater versatility and contrast than traditional multi-sensor devices.
